About

Gabriele Freude is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Cognitive Neuroscience and Social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Gabriele Freude has authored 37 papers receiving a total of 917 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in General Health Professions, 12 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ience and 12 papers in Social Psychology. Recurrent topics in Gabriele Freude’s work include Workplace Health and Well-being (13 papers), Healthcare professionals’ stress and burnout (8 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(8 papers). Gabriele Freude is often cited by papers focused on Workplace Health and Well-being (13 papers), Healthcare professionals’ stress and burnout (8 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(8 papers). Gabriele Freude coll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Austria. Gabriele Freude's co-authors include Peter Ullsperger, Patrick D. Gajewski, Udo Erdmann, Uwe Rose, Peter Martus, Michael Falkenstein, Sergei A. Schapkin, Thomas Elbert, Carsten Eulitz and Guy G. Potter and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Affective Disorders, Electroencephalography and Clinical Neurophysiology and Psychoneuroendocrinology.
